| symbol | description |
|---|---|
| drd2a | Predicted to enable G protein-coupled receptor activity and dopamine neurotransmitter receptor activity, coupled via Gi/Go. Predicted to be involved in several processes, including G protein-coupled receptor signaling pathway; negative regulation of cytosolic calcium ion concentration; and regulation of ion transport. Predicted to act upstream of or within dopamine receptor signaling pathway. Predicted to be integral component of membrane. Predicted to be active in glutamatergic synapse. Predicted to be integral component of presynaptic membrane. Is expressed in nervous system. Human ortholog(s) of this gene implicated in several diseases, including end stage renal disease; mental depression; migraine with aura; obesity; and type 2 diabetes mellitus. Orthologous to human DRD2 (dopamine receptor D2). |
